Nightsister Merrin was a new character introduced in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order . Being a Nightsister like Asajj Ventress, Merrin harnessed the power of magick, a spiritual version of the dark side of the Force that allowed the witches of Dathomir to use powerful abilities. Merrin's Nightsisters were unfortunately slaughtered by the hands of General Grievous during the Clone Wars, however, she was able to become in tune with magick and the Force with the help of Jedi Knight Taron Malicos. Star Wars Jedi: Survivor once again sees Stig Asmussen at the helm as game director, with fan favorite Cal Kestis returning as the main character. Set five years after the events of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order , Kestis and his droid companion BD-1 are still on the run from the Empire. The cinematic trailer helps set up the plot, with the Empire getting its hands on Cal's lightsaber.
